Abstract
The light hollow brick is made up of powdered shale, saw dust, and powdered coal ash through sintering and features low cost, light weight, thermal and audio insulation, and anticorrosion nature. It is specially suitable to build up partition and filling wall of frame building.
Description
The present invention relates to a kind of building brick and production method thereof, specifically a kind of shale lightweight hollow brick and production method thereof, it is specially adapted to build by laying bricks or stones infilled wall, partition wall and the non-bearing wall body of frame structure building.
For now, infilled wall, the partition wall of industry and covil construction skeleton construction, mostly adopt the slag holllow building block to make materials for wall, though the application of slag holllow building block in building trade at present is still more extensive, but because the intensity of slag holllow building block own is low and it is bigger to be subjected to temperature to influence distortion, cause wall body slit easily, have a strong impact on construction engineering quality, on using, certain restriction is arranged also, especially recently confirmed that the slag holllow building block contains the gamma-rays of trace, to people's physical and mental health formation potential threat.Building trade is just being sought the wall body building material that a kind of energy substitutes the slag holllow building block.Recently some wall body building materials have been developed, for example: Chinese patent CN1041928A discloses a kind of " non-fuel autoignition sintered brick ", its feature is to be main raw material with clay or shale ore (account for weight 70~95%), waste coal ash (account for weight 5~30%), add fusing assistants such as an amount of feldspar in powder and ferric oxide red powder again, controlled temperature autoignition sintered forming under 950~1050 ℃ condition; Chinese patent CN1078450A discloses a kind of " energy-saving clinker brick ", its feature is to be main raw material with clay or shale (account for weight 60~70%), waste coal ash (account for weight 30~40%), add an amount of additive again, sintering temperature at 800~900 ℃ forms, though " non-fuel autoignition sintered brick " and " energy-saving clinker brick " can both be used as materials for wall, but clay or amount of shale are big, and the land occupation resource is more, and the building block capacity of making is bigger.
The objective of the invention is to propose a kind of lightweight, insulation, heat insulation, sound insulation, prescription advanced reasonably shale lightweight hollow brick and production method thereof.
The objective of the invention is to realize by following technical solution:
A kind of shale lightweight hollow brick, it is a raw material with shale powder, flyash, sawdust, forms by following prescription sintering,
Prescription (by weight):
Shale powder 40~60%
Flyash 20~40%
Sawdust 15~30%
Water is an amount of.
The method of producing shale lightweight hollow brick is to carry out according to the following steps successively:
1. prepare burden: the shale crushing screening is promptly got shale powder, add shale powder, flyash, sawdust, add an amount of water again and stir by prescription,
2. base: size is squeezed into base in accordance with regulations, the cool base of natural ventilation,
3. sintering: controlled temperature is a sintering 15~20 hours under 950~1100 ℃ the condition, sawdust carbonization in sintering process in the base substrate, form the fine eyelet of even compact in base substrate, the product that makes like this has lightweight, insulation, heat insulation, sound insulation, freeze proof function
4. cooling discharge promptly gets the shale lightweight hollow brick product.
Shale lightweight hollow brick and production method thereof that the present invention proposes, it is that the raw material sintering forms with shale powder, sawdust, flyash, reduced the consumption of shale, can economize the land resource, manufacture craft is simple, production cost is low, the building block of producing by the present invention has lightweight, insulation, heat insulation, sound insulation, freeze proof, corrosion resistant advantage, is specially adapted to build by laying bricks or stones partition wall, the infilled wall of transverse frame buildings, is a kind of material of construction of alternative slag hollow brick.
Embodiment:
A kind of shale lightweight hollow brick, it is a raw material with shale powder, flyash, sawdust, forms by following prescription sintering,
Prescription (by weight):
Shale 50%
Flyash 28~32%
Sawdust 18~22%
Water is an amount of.
The method of producing shale lightweight hollow brick is to carry out according to the following steps successively:
1. prepare burden: the shale crushing screening is promptly got shale powder, add shale powder, flyash, sawdust, add an amount of water again and stir by prescription,
2. base: size is squeezed into base in accordance with regulations, the cool base of natural ventilation,
3. sintering: controlled temperature is a sintering 16 hours under 950~1100 ℃ the condition, and in sintering process, the intravital sawdust carbonization of base forms the fine eyelet of even compact, and the building block that makes like this has lightweight, insulation, heat insulation, sound insulation, freeze proof function,
4. cooling discharge promptly makes shale lightweight hollow brick.
